We Route, We Do Not Dispatch
A crew heading west on 180 is going out for a day, not for a job. That means the Cool, Millsap, Brock, and Horseshoe Bend bookings tend to get grouped, and the flexible dates get grouped around the fixed ones. If you can offer two or three possible days when you book, you will get a better slot and often a faster one than if you need one specific Tuesday. It also means the arrival window out here is wider than it would be in Fort Worth. A crew doing three houses in a day cannot promise nine o'clock at the third one, and we would rather say that than miss it.
Neighbors Help More Than You Would Think
If two houses on the same road book together, the whole trip makes sense and both bookings get taken. It is not a discount scheme and we are not going to invent one, it is simply the honest mechanics of a service that involves driving a van. Small communities out here already do this with well drillers and septic pumpers, and it works the same way.
There Is No Minimum That Rules You Out
Two rooms is a legitimate job. A single hallway and a kitchen is a legitimate job. Pricing goes by square footage and by the state of the floor, and there is a practical minimum on what a trip costs, which the technician will tell you before any work starts. What we will not do is quote firmly over the phone, because the two things that decide the price are how much floor there is and what is on it, and neither of those can be described down a line. A floor that sounds ordinary on the phone turns out to have four decades of wax on it about once a month.

Hardwood questions from Cool homeowners
How far out do we need to book?
A couple of weeks is typical and longer in the run-up to the holidays. If you are flexible on the day it is usually quicker than that.
Do you charge a trip fee for coming out here?
It is factored into the quote and stated up front. Nobody adds anything after the fact, and the price you are told before work begins is the price.
How long are you in the house?
Four to six hours for an average job, and the floor is walkable in under an hour after each room is finished. Rugs and heavy furniture wait a day.
